The Eye & the Beholder feels like a contemplative journey through the lens of 'La dolce vita'. Kogonada's approach is pretty unique, blending visuals and commentary in a way that really draws you in. The pacing has this rhythmic quality, almost meditative at times, which gives you space to absorb the imagery and themes. It dives into the nuances of beauty, longing, and the ephemeral nature of life, which is so present in Fellini's work. The practical effects are subtle but add a layer of depth to the visual experience. It's like watching a painter reflect on a masterpiece, not just dissecting it but adding layers of meaning. Quite an introspective piece for any collector.
